This app is where the community registers what it does. Meetings and decisions. Plants in the ground. Energy produced. Work to be done. Reflections on what went wrong and what held. Each form captures one moment in the life of the cooperative - structured in a way that can be understood outside of it. Reflections come in two forms: free-form records of what broke and what held, and adaptive reflections where Claude generates questions based on the quarter's actual data, guided by the cooperative's ecological and syntropic principles.

Everything you fill in here gets saved as a draft. Once reviewed, a record is made final — locked and ready for generation. At the right moment, the app turns final records into real documents: a log of decisions, a record of what grows in the ground, an honest account of what happened in a difficult season. Those documents become part of a public library that anyone can read and use. Only finalized records reach the repository.
SYFERS is structured around the 10 principles of Open and Responsible Research and Innovation (ORRI), developed by the REINFORCING project (Horizon Europe, grant 101094435). Each principle maps to a folder in the repository. The data you register here provides the evidence for those principles in practice.
All documentation generated from this app is published openly under Creative Commons CC BY-SA 4.0. It is available to read, use, and adapt - with attribution.
